A late change for the Dockers with Heath Chapman (illness) replaced in the selected side by James Aish.

#AFLDeesFreo substitutes:

@melbournefc - Harry Sharp

@freodockers - Isaiah Dudley

    The Demons pulled off an absolute miracle at the Gabba coming from 24 points down in the 2nd Quarter to overrun the reigning premiers the Brisbane Lions winning by 11 points and keeping their season well and truly alive.
